Worth knowing: Hawaii levies a General Excise Tax (GET) on businesses rather than a sales tax; it is normally passed on to consumers at ~4.7% including county surcharges. Income brackets are widening yearly under 2024 reform.

How do I remove sales tax from a total in Hawaii?
Divide the total by 1 plus the rate. For example, at 4.5%, a receipt total of $107 ÷ 1.0450 gives the pre-tax price. The calculator on this page has a "reverse" mode that does this for you.
